Summary
If you make 162 000 kr a year living in the region of Halland, Sweden, you will be taxed 42 943 kr. That means that your net pay will be 119 057 kr per year, or 9 921 kr per month. Your average tax rate is 26.5% and your marginal tax rate is 35.9%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of 100 kr in your salary will be taxed 35.94 kr, hence, your net pay will only increase by 64.06 kr.
